## Build Provenance: Idempotency Keys for Payment Retries

For this week's sync: the Tollgate payment service now derives idempotency keys from the order digest, so retried charges after gateway timeouts cannot double-bill. Key lifetime is 48 hours, enforced at the ledger layer. The first build carrying this change is recorded below.

session token of kagup-hahaf = htk3_2b8

### Step 3: Deploy Updated Deduplicator Settings

This step replaces the alert deduplication rules on the Quietus service as part of the paging platform migration. The new release changes how incident fingerprints are computed, so the previous suppression windows no longer apply cleanly. Schedule this step during a low-alert window and confirm the standby node has taken over first. Once deployment completes, the service rereads its configuration on SIGHUP. The configuration that must be in place at restart is as follows.

config for tagaf-bawif:
[norok]
host = norok.ordinworks.local
user = norok_svc
database = norok_prod

## Deployment

Graphlet builds to a single static binary. Deploy via the `shipit` target; it pushes the image and restarts the renderer pods. No database — graph snapshots live on the shared volume. Rollback is just redeploying the previous tag. Health check is `/ok`. Before first deploy, review the defaults. The service's runtime configuration values are listed below.

service settings:
ralael:
  pin: 7453
  tenant: zorath
  seal: seal_087806e4
  metrics_host: metrics.ralael.paliqworks.example
  standby_team: fraath
  escalation: praok-istiel
  nonce: 10e083